mirror of
https://github.com/pacnpal/thrilltrack-explorer.git
synced 2025-12-20 08:11:13 -05:00
Fix: Transform location data for park submissions
This commit is contained in:
@@ -79,9 +79,17 @@ export async function fetchSubmissionItems(submissionId: string): Promise<Submis
|
||||
let item_data: unknown;
|
||||
|
||||
switch (item.item_type) {
|
||||
case 'park':
|
||||
item_data = (item as any).park_submission;
|
||||
case 'park': {
|
||||
const parkSub = (item as any).park_submission;
|
||||
item_data = {
|
||||
...parkSub,
|
||||
// Transform temp_location_data → location for form compatibility
|
||||
location: parkSub.temp_location_data || undefined,
|
||||
// Remove temp_location_data to avoid confusion
|
||||
temp_location_data: undefined
|
||||
};
|
||||
break;
|
||||
}
|
||||
case 'ride':
|
||||
item_data = (item as any).ride_submission;
|
||||
break;
|
||||
|
||||
Reference in New Issue
Block a user